2015 (1) TMI 1344 - HC - Indian LawsAffidavit verifying petition - Grant of leave - whether the Court can grant leave to the persons who have sworn the affidavit verifying the instant winding-up petition, as being “duly authorised” to do so by the petitioners? - Held that:- This Court is of the view that in the facts and circumstances of the instant case, before such leave under Rule 21 of the Company (Court) Rules, 1959, is granted in favour of those persons, it is necessary for it to be satisfied that that all of them have been “duly authorised” by the petitioning-creditors to make and file the affidavit in support of the instant petition on their behalf. As such, the deponents are directed to satisfy this Court that they were “duly authorised” by the petitioning creditors to make and file the affidavit verifying the instant winding-up petition, by producing valid resolutions adopted by the Board of directors of the petitioning-creditors supported by powers of attorney given in their favour by the petitioning-creditors. Let such documents be produced before this Court on 29th January, 2015.
